Dutton, born in Philadelphia, began playing guitar at age 8. He wrote his first song by the time he was in the 9th grade and began playing harmonica in a wire rack. Dutton credits Bob Dylan and John Hammond Jr., as well as then-contemporary "old school" hip-hop sounds of Run-DMC, the Beastie Boys, and Philadelphia's own Schooly D as influences.
Dutton, still in high school at Germantown Friends School, began playing solo on the streets of Philadelphia. After a year of college, he relocated to Boston, working as a fundraiser for Peace Action and playing wherever and whenever he could. One of his few indoor gigs at this time was a Boston bar called The Tam O'Shanter, where he met drummer Jeffrey "The Houseman" Clemens in January 1993. Dutton and Clemens began working as a duo, they were joined a few months later by bassist Jim "Jimi Jazz" Prescott and became the house band on Mondays at The Plough and Stars in Cambridge, Massachusetts.
The name G. Love doesn't really have that much of a story to it. The 'G' stands for Good as said in many radio interviews. He said in an interview that the 'Love' was just there because it sounded right.
G. Love featured Jack Johnson on his 1999 LP Philadelphonic playing an early version of Jack Johnson's "Rodeo Clowns" when Jack was an unknown artist. Jack later featured the song on his 2003 LP On and On.
Known nowadays for his excellent live shows, he is often seen touring with Jack Johnson, who signed G. Love to his record label Brushfire Records. He has made appearances on the records of artists such as Slightly Stoopid and Donavon Frankenreiter.

In "Angel," G. Love reflects on the struggles he has faced in life while trying to find trust and maintain his sense of self. He opens by asking his angels to stay above him and his demons to stay below him, indicating his desire to surround himself with positive influences and keep negativity far away. He explains that in a world where everyone is scheming, he can only trust a select few, and those who act against him must be cut out of his life without a second thought. G. Love has experienced significant losses, including the death of a friend and the imprisonment of a brother, which have understandably left him feeling lost and in need of direction. However, he has found solace and purpose in grinding and working hard to move forward with his life. He acknowledges that he may have made mistakes along the way, perhaps damaging relationships and creating enemies, but he chooses to focus on the positive changes he has made in his life and the gratitude he feels for being able to come out the other side.
